


DIG IT
About
DIG IT is every construction-loving kid's dream come true! This massive 8,000-square-foot indoor playground lets children operate real mini excavators, dig in sand pits, and immerse themselves in hands-on construction play. With its unique interactive equipment and themed activities, it's the perfect rainy-day destination or weekend adventure that combines physical play with imaginative construction site fun.

Pro Tips
- 1.Arrive right when they open at 10:00 AM on weekdays to avoid birthday party crowds and have the excavators mostly to yourselves
- 2.Dress kids in clothes that can get dusty,while the sand is clean, construction play can be messy, and closed-toe shoes are a must
- 3.Book your session online in advance, especially for weekends, as time slots can fill up quickly during peak hours
- 4.Bring socks for adults and kids as they're required on the play floor,they sell them there but it's cheaper to bring your own
- 5.Plan to stay for the full session (usually 90 minutes) as kids rarely want to leave early once they start operating the excavators
Best Time to Visit
Weekday mornings (10:00 AM - 12:00 PM) are ideal for a less crowded experience, especially Tuesday through Thursday. Avoid Saturday afternoons when birthday parties are most common. Friday and Saturday evenings (extended hours until 9:00 PM) can be surprisingly calm as many families opt for earlier time slots.
What to Know
Sessions are typically timed and require advance booking with entry fees around $15-20 per child. The venue is located inside the Del Amo Fashion Center mall, offering convenient parking and easy access to food courts and restrooms.
Seasonal Notes
As an indoor venue, DIG IT is perfect year-round and especially valuable during hot Los Angeles summers or rainy winter days. Check their website for special holiday-themed construction events and extended hours during school breaks.
